Drowning in the Magic: My Farewell to Disney Cruise Line

In the enchanting realm of Disney, where dreams take flight and fantasy unfolds, I once embarked on a captivating journey as a cast member aboard the beloved cruise ships. However, after a mere four months, the relentless tide of expectations and the emotional onslaught of serving relentless guests washed over me, leaving me utterly consumed.

As the sun danced across the azure seas, casting golden hues upon the shimmering decks, I witnessed the boundless joy painted across the faces of our guests. The infectious laughter of children, the tender moments shared between families, and the sparkle in the eyes of couples embarking on their romantic getaways ignited a flicker of warmth within me. Yet, beneath the dazzling veneer of Disney magic, a hidden current flowed relentlessly.

The pace aboard the floating playgrounds was unrelenting, demanding constant vigilance and flawless execution. With each rotation of the Earth, we sailed through a whirlwind of activities, performances, and guest interactions, leaving precious little time for rest or respite. As the days melted into weeks, the once-invigorating rhythms of shipboard life became an incessant drumbeat, echoing through the labyrinthine corridors and seeping into my soul.

Alongside the physical demands, the emotional toll proved equally taxing. Cast members were expected to embody Disney’s unwavering optimism and enthusiasm, regardless of personal struggles or the challenges that life outside the ship’s gleaming walls presented. Day after day, we wore our smiles like masks, concealing the weariness gnawing at our insides. Burnout wasn’t a distant possibility; it was a palpable, suffocating presence that threatened to extinguish our spirits.

In the end, it was the weight of these combined pressures that forced me to make the agonizing decision to leave the enchanting world of Disney Cruise Line. With a heavy heart, I disembarked the ship that had once held so much promise, bearing the scars of a journey that had both enthralled and consumed me.
